narrative-review

$npx mdskill add yogsoth-ai/de-anthropocentric-research-engine/narrative-review

**Purpose**: Flexible, subjective, theory-driven — build a theoretical argument supported by literature. Not objective coverage, but persuasive framing.

SKILL.md

.github/skills/narrative-reviewView on GitHub ↗
---
name: narrative-review
description: Theory-driven literature review for building arguments and frameworks. Flexible, subjective, and narrative-focused — selects evidence strategically to support a thesis. High web-research budget for blogs, opinion pieces, and industry perspectives. Use when the user is writing a position paper, survey introduction, or constructing a coherent narrative around a research theme.
used-by: literature-survey
---

# Narrative Review

**Purpose**: Flexible, subjective, theory-driven — build a theoretical argument supported by literature. Not objective coverage, but persuasive framing.

**When to use**: User is writing a position paper, survey introduction, or needs to construct a coherent narrative around a research theme.

## Budget

| Base SOP | Target | ±10% Range |
|----------|--------|------------|
| web-search | 80 results | 72–88 |
| web-research | 15 pages | 13–17 |
| paper-overview | 50 papers | 45–55 |
| paper-search | 40 papers | 36–44 |
| paper-research | 20 papers | 18–22 |

## State Ledger

Print this table before each major iteration decision:

```
| SOP            | Target | Current | % Complete |
|----------------|--------|---------|------------|
| web-search     | 80     | ???     | ???%       |
| web-research   | 15     | ???     | ???%       |
| paper-overview | 50     | ???     | ???%       |
| paper-search   | 40     | ???     | ???%       |
| paper-research | 20     | ???     | ???%       |
```

Do not exit the strategy until all rows reach ≥90%.

## Available Tactics

- `narrative-framing` — define themes → build argument → select supporting evidence

## Available SOPs

**Import** (strict protocol execution):
- `web-search` → web-browsing/skills/web-search/SKILL.md
- `web-research` → web-browsing/skills/web-research/SKILL.md
- `paper-overview` → literature-engine/skills/literature-overview/SKILL.md
- `paper-search` → literature-engine/skills/literature-search/SKILL.md
- `paper-research` → literature-engine/skills/literature-research/SKILL.md

**Subagent** (CC decides when to invoke):
- `categorize-papers` — cluster papers by theme/method/timeline
- `thematic-coding` — identify recurring themes across papers
- `gap-identification` — find what the literature hasn't addressed
- `survey-synthesis` — produce final structured output

## Execution Guidance

- narrative-framing tactic is central — defines the argument structure first, then searches for evidence
- High web-research (15 pages) because narrative reviews draw on blogs, opinion pieces, industry perspectives
- thematic-coding to identify recurring themes across papers
- Reading is selective and theory-driven — not exhaustive, but strategically chosen to support the narrative
- gap-identification frames the "so what" of the narrative

## Output Format

**Structured Narrative** containing:
- Thesis / central argument statement
- Supporting evidence organized by theme
- Counterarguments acknowledged and addressed
- Gap / opportunity identified (the "so what")
- Suggested narrative arc for writing

More from yogsoth-ai/de-anthropocentric-research-engine